A Study of Tyrosine Kinase Inhibitor Orelabrutinib (ICP-022) in Patients With r/r B-Cell Malignancies

Summary

This is a Phase I/II, multicenter, open-label study to evaluate the safety, efficacy, tolerability, and pharmacokinetics of a novel BTK inhibitor, Orelabrutinib (ICP-022) in Patients with B-cell malignancies. The study contains two parts, Part 1 (dose escalation) and Part 2 (dose expansion).
